Advantages of metal reconstruction with adhesives
Metal epoxy systems combine strength and flexibility, making them ideal for metal reconstruction. Their main features include:
- Durability and versatility: they offer superior strength and the ability to adapt to various types of metals, including aluminum, brass, and steel.
- Ease of use and cost-effectiveness: two-component metal glue and two-component metal adhesive are easy to mix and apply, representing a cost-effective solution compared with component replacement.
- Post-curing processability: once cured, they can be machined, turned and drilled, fitting perfectly with repair and reconstruction needs.

Application Procedure
The use of metal epoxies to repair metal surfaces follows a simple process:
- Surface cleaning: make sure the metal surface is clean and free from dirt, oil or rust.
- Epoxy mixing: mix the two components of epoxy according to the manufacturer’s instructions.
- Metal putty application: use a putty knife or spatula to apply the material to the damaged area, making sure it is evenly distributed.
- Epoxy care: it is usually recommended to wait 24 hours.
- Grinding and Painting: Once the epoxy has cured, sand the surface to a smooth finish and then paint it to match the surrounding area.
